• Где ошибка в SQL запросе?

    @mletov
    |Veokite rentimine ja kasutusrent (77121)

    `sektor` LIKE '%entimine ja kasutusren%'
    Подходит, смотрите внимательнее
    Ответ написан
    Комментировать
  • Как сверстать список у которого маркеры в виде градиента?

    @mletov
    Как я понимаю, градиент не бесконечный. Начиная пункта с 4-5 маркеры будут монохромные. Возможно, не стоит мучиться, а просто захардкодить маркеры для первых 3-4 пунктов (nth-child(1), nth-child(2) и пр), а остальные сделать однотонными.
    Или идея дизайнера в том, что если расстояние между маркерами разное, то градиент по-разному будет ложиться в зависимости от высоты пункта?
    Ответ написан
  • Как проверить team lead?

    @mletov
    Вы бы рассказали, специалисты какого профиля у вас есть и в каком количестве.
    Как я понимаю (сужу по тегам), есть некоторое количество ASP.NET программистов, раз им понадобился тимлид. Если есть, то почему не устраивает выбор из своих программистов? На мой взгляд, выращенный тимлид в большинстве случаев лучше, чем пришлый.

    Если без тимлида все-таки не обойтись, то:

    - Технические требования. Вот с этим пунктом беда, т к непонятно, кто будет собеседовать. Можете отправить собеседовать кого-то из своих программистов, но это как-то тупо, когда программист собеседует своего потенциального начальника. Вы, конечно, сами можете загуглить требования к ASP.NET Middle/Senior (даже на тостере их хватает), но скорее всего потеряете уважение в глазах соискателя, т к он быстро поймет, что вы разбираетесь в теме хуже него.

    - Лидерские качества и организаторские способности. Это уже вопрос к психологам и к вашим умениям разбираться в людях. Распросите его, как бы он построил работу в своем отделе, как бы устанавливал подчиненным сроки, как бы воздействовал на конфликтных и т д.

    В основном вам все равно придется ориентироваться на резюме, отзывы пред работодателей и на свою интуицию.
    Ответ написан
    9 комментариев
  • Как сверстать картинку, выходящую за сетку бутстрап?

    @mletov
    Положить ее фоном
    Ответ написан
    Комментировать
  • Поможите со SQL запросм?

    @mletov
    С виду запрос правильный.

    1) Проверьте еще раз именно те записи, которые попадают в выборку, желательно, по конкретным айдишкам.
    Возможно, это поле пустое конкретно для них.

    2) Какого типа данные в поле actors? Может там BINARY какое-нибудь, или строка со специфическими символами ASCII.
    Ответ написан
  • Какие алгоритмы нужно знать веб разработчику?

    @mletov
    Зависит от того, что собираетесь программировать. В большинстве случаев, как написали выше, - никакие, но...
    Работал в одной конторе, встала хитрая задача найти оптимальные сочетания, что-то вроде комбинаторики, из нас троих ни один ее не решил, знаний матчасти не хватило, в итоге, в лоб тупо перебором подгоняли.

    Тут гораздо важнеее не web/mobile/desktop, а предметная область.
    Ответ написан
    Комментировать
  • Как через css поменять цвет png изображения?

    @mletov
    Смотря что именно должно получиться. Вы бы скриншоты приложили. Например, если совсем примитивно надо, то просто полупрозрачный png и менять фон дива под ним.

    UPD
    Исходя из скриншота:
    Сделайте png, только инвертированными. Фон иконки совпадает с фоном сайта, а контур изображения прозрачный. И меняйте цвет фона дива, в котором находится иконка.
    Ответ написан
    2 комментария
  • ASP.NET Как передать массив из javascript в контроллер?

    @mletov
    1) На клиенте сериализуйте передаваемые данные в json

    2) Создайте в C# класс, аналогичный структуре элемента массива созданного json, например, SomeClass.

    3) Создайте действие в контроллере, получающее на вход лист такого класса
    public ActionResult MyAction(List<SomeClass> data)
    {
              ....
    }


    4) Передайте ajax'ом данные в это действие контроллера
    Рекомендую воспользоваться jquery/angular, а не заморачиваться с чистым js, смотря что у вас на клиенте используется.

    PS Не забудьте сверить метод передачи и метод, прописанный в Annotation действия (POST, GET, PUT, DELETE)

    PPS В вашем случае, возможно, все проще и можно на вход действия получать
    public ActionResult MyAction(string[] data)
    {
              ....
    }

    Зависит от того, какая структура массива. Что он содержит: числа, строки, объекты?
    Ответ написан
  • Куда податься после javascript?

    @mletov
    Вопрос больше по психологии, чем по IT. Вот приходит человек к психологу, спрашивает, как поступить в некоторой ситуации. Психолог задает различные вопросы, вытягивая информацию, и озвучивает варианты. Причем, по сути, это не те варианты, которые психолог придумал, а варианты, которые у пациента уже есть в голове, но которые он почему-то сам боялся/не умел для себя озвучить.

    Вам то самому что нравится? Нравится биг дата - подтяните матчасть, попробуйте пройти собеседование на эту позицию. Нравится что-то другое - то же самое. Тут уже хорошо ответили, что лучше вас никто не знает, куда лучше податься. А что касается денег, то их можно заработать везде, был бы специалист квалифицированный.
    Ответ написан
    Комментировать
  • Как сделать проверку BETWEEN между бОльшим и меньшим числом?

    @mletov
    Можно вынести в скалярные переменные
    Что-то вроде
    DECLARE @minValue INT, @maxValue INT;
    IF (@v1 < @v2) 
    BEGIN
       SET @minValue = @v1;
       SET @maxValue = @v2;
    END
    ELSE
    BEGIN
       SET @minValue = @v2;
       SET @maxValue = @v1;
    END
    
    SELECT *
    FROM table
    WHERE v BETWEEN @minValue AND @maxValue


    С поправкой на синтаксис MySql
    Ответ написан
    Комментировать
  • Как пишутся сложные SQL запросы?

    @mletov
    Разнесите запрос на представления, временные таблицы, хранимые функции, возвращающие табличное значения и т д.

    В общем, попытайтесь создать некоторую архитектуру. Ведь наверняка подзапросы из этого сложного запроса используются где-то еще. Убьете двух зайцев: и читабельность будет выше, и повторное использование кода оптимизировано.
    Ответ написан
    Комментировать
  • Как научиться делать клевые headerы?

    @mletov
    Неверной дорогой идете.
    Вам уже правильно сказали про веб-дизайнеров. Вы свалили все в одну кучу: Wordpress, верстку, дизайн. Код тут не при делах.

    Если хотите действительно делать красиво и грамотно, то отвлекитесь на время от верстки и CMS. Почитайте про композицию, колористику, типографику, теорию близости. Посмотрите работы сильных дизайнеров, чтобы было с кого плагиатить поначалу. Освойте хотя бы на базовом уровне какой-нибудь графический редактор (хотя бы тот же Photoshop) и попробуйте нарисовать свою задумку.
    И вот когда получившийся результат вас устроит, уже тогда попробуйте сверстать. Тут всплывут новые проблемы, но это уже отдельный разговор)

    Вы можете, конечно, полагаться на интуицию и метод научного тыка, иногда даже будет получаться что-то годное, в основном, случайно. Но каждый новый макет будет для вас мукой если не подойти к вопросу системно.
    Ответ написан
    Комментировать
  • Drupal как отыскать Яндекс метрику?

    @mletov
    1) Скачайте сайт на локалку, запустите поиск по всем файлам куска кода из метрики "w.yaCounter38633155 = new Ya.Metrika". Например, через Total Commander или Notpad++

    2) Если же все-таки генерится из базы, то у Drupal есть отдельный модуль для этого. Посмотрите в списке установленных модулей что-нить про Я.Метрику

    3) Посмотрите, что выводится в page.tpl.php или html.tpl.php в том месте, где должна выводиться метрика. Наверняка там будет php код для вызова модуля или блока.
    Ответ написан
    Комментировать
  • Сайт на WordPress. Как в индекс попадают ссылки вида адрес_сайта.ru/?p=333?

    @mletov
    Непонятные страницы GET запросов в статистике Яндекс Вебмастере, как с этим бороться?
    Поиграйтесь с robots.txt
    clean-param или disallow помочь

    А почему такое происходит - не суть важно. Скорее всего, поисковики определяют, что сайт на WP, и начинают долбиться по типовым адресам, если они не возвращают 404 - попадают в индекс.
    У меня с Drupal так было, Яндекс настойчиво индексил страницы вида /node/123 (аналог вордпрессовского /?p=123), хотя алиасы страниц были прописаны, а ссылок такого вида в шаблоне не было. Написал правило в robots.txt по шаблону типа "disallow node/*", все нормально переиндексилось
    Ответ написан
    Комментировать
  • Сколько браузеров оптимально использовать для тестирования сайтов?

    @mletov
    Десктоп:
    - Chrome
    - Firefox
    - IE10+ обязательно, более ранние версии - по ситуации, в зависимости от посещаемости и целевой аудитории
    - Opera (современная, а не та, которая Presto), Safari, Vivaldi, Яндекс.Браузер и прочий WebKit - тоже по ситуации. В 99% случаев все будет как в Chrome

    Ну и мобильные особняком идут
    Ответ написан
    Комментировать
  • Как выполнить sql запрос?

    @mletov
    Вместо , и WHERE используйте LEFT JOIN и ON
    в WHERE оставьте только условие по дате
    Ответ написан
    1 комментарий
  • Непонятные страницы GET запросов в статистике Яндекс Вебмастере, как с этим бороться?

    @mletov
    Точный ответ, откуда берутся такие ссылки, дать не могу. Может это особенности CMS, на которой вы сделали сайт. Может какие-нибудь баннерные сети, через которые вы рекламируетесь, генерят такие внешние ссылки на ваш сайт. Но все это не суть.

    1) Для всех страниц пропишите canonical
    2) Пропишите в robots.txt clean-param для cof, cx и пр
    https://yandex.ru/support/webmaster/controlling-ro...
    3) Сгенерите sitemap.xml

    Всякие левые url должны сами отсеяться.

    PS добавьте в теги "SEO" и "Поисковая оптимизация"
    Ответ написан
    1 комментарий